Female Entrepreneurship Ambassadors Luxembourg (fea.lu) has announced the launch of its “Les Femmes Pionnières du Journalisme” exhibition, to take place on 30 March 2017 at the Centre Culturel ‘Schéiss’, starting from 17:30.

The exhibition, the first of its kind, will run from 31 March to 22 April 2017 and aims to present the first women who entered the world of writing and journalism in Luxembourg in the past century.

The public will have the opportunity to learn about the lives and journalistic work of these women who shaped media and society in the last century. The project focuses on fifteen interesting women who left their mark on society with their personalities and skills.

The exhibition, presented in the form of roll-ups, will be enhanced by a historical analysis of the development of the female presence in media and culture in Luxembourg, given by Josiane Weber, a renowned historian and member of the association.

Fea.lu, the organisers of this exhibition along with others in the “Femmes Pionnières du Luxembourg” series, is composed of three female entrepreneurs, Joëlle Letsch (Managing Partner, ADT Centre), Netty Thines  (Delegate Administrator, Mediation SA) and Domenica Fortunato (Associate, Jean Fortunato).

The exhibition’s vernissage, which will take place next Thursday, will begin with a welcome speech from Lydie Polfer, Mayor of the Ville de Luxembourg. This will be followed by a presentation of the exhibition by Joëlle Letsch, President of Femmes pionnières du Luxembourg, and first-hand statements from female journalists Yolande Kieffer, Viviane Reding, Irène Pissinger-Engelmann and Sandie Lahure.

There will also be speeches from Francine Closener, Secretary of State for the Economy, and Guy Arendt, Secretary of State for Culture, as well as a closing speech by Lydia Mutsch, Minister for Equal Opportunities.
